site stats

Construct bst using inorder

WebThis video explains a very important programming interview problem which is to construct a binary search tree or BST from given preorder traversal. I have e... WebGiven an array of integers preorder, which represents the preorder traversal of a BST (i.e., binary search tree), construct the tree and return its root.. It is guaranteed that there is always possible to find a binary search tree with the given requirements for the given test cases.. A binary search tree is a binary tree where for every node, any descendant of …

106. Construct Binary Tree from Inorder and Postorder Traversal

WebNov 30,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ebPractice this problem. We can easily build a BST for a given preorder sequence by recursively repeating the following steps for all keys in it: Construct the root node of BST, which would be the first key in the preorder sequence. Find index i of the first key in the preorder sequence, which is greater than the root node. raychem heat shrink sleeve pipeline https://makingmathsmagic.com

232_implement_queue_using_stacks-地鼠文档

WebAug 14, 2024 · The inOrder () method in the BinaryTree class implements the logic to traverse a binary tree using recursion. From Interview point of view, InOrder traversal is extremely important because it also prints … Webinorder.length == preorder.length-3000 <= preorder[i], inorder[i] <= 3000; preorder and inorder consist of unique values. Each value of inorder also appears in preorder. preorder is guaranteed to be the preorder traversal … WebAug 1, 2024 · Follow the below steps to implement the idea: Traverse left subtree. Visit the root and print the data. Traverse the right subtree. The inorder traversal of the BST … simple shop and rent s.r.o

CodingNinjas_Java_DSA/Construct Binary Tree using Inorder and ... - Github

Category:Build a Binary Search Tree from a postorder sequence

Tags:Construct bst using inorder

Construct bst using inorder

106. Construct Binary Tree from Inorder and Postorder Traversal

WebJul 6, 2012 · Algorithm: buildTree () Find index of the maximum element in array. The maximum element must be root of Binary Tree. Create a new tree node ‘root’ with the data as the maximum value found in step 1. Call buildTree for elements before the maximum … WebInorder : 1 6 12 20 35. Naive Approach. We can see that the first element in the pre-order traversal is always the root of the tree and the rest of the elements are a part of the left and right sub-tree. As the tree is BST, so …

Construct bst using inorder

Did you know?

WebJul 17, 2024 · Yes it is possible to construct a binary search tree from an inorder traversal. Observe that an inorder traversal of a binary search tree is always sorted. There are …

WebApr 11, 2024 · It can represent both of these trees: 2 1 / \ 1 2. If in this case you were given the root as extra information, then it would of course be possible to derive the BST from … WebJan 26, 2024 · For Preorder, you traverse from the root to the left subtree then to the right subtree. For Post order, you traverse from the left subtree to the right subtree then to the …

Web下载pdf. 分享. 目录 搜索 WebExample-. Construct a Binary Search Tree (BST) for the following sequence of numbers-. 50, 70, 60, 20, 90, 10, 40, 100. When elements are given in a sequence, Always consider the first element as the root node. …

WebPractice this problem. We can easily build a BST for a given postorder sequence by recursively repeating the following steps for all keys in it, starting from the right. Construct the root node of BST, which would be the last key in the postorder sequence. Find index i of the last key in the postorder sequence, which is smaller than the root node.

WebOct 5, 2024 · Here are the exact steps to traverse the binary tree using InOrder traversal: Visit left node. Print value of the root. Visit the right node and here is the sample code to implement this algorithm ... simple shooting starWebJul 17, 2024 · Yes it is possible to construct a binary search tree from an inorder traversal. Observe that an inorder traversal of a binary search tree is always sorted. There are many possible outcomes, but one can be particularly interested in producing a tree that is as balanced as possible, so to make searches in it efficient. simple shop and rentWebStarting from top, Left to right. 1 -> 12 -> 5 -> 6 -> 9. Starting from bottom, Left to right. 5 -> 6 -> 12 -> 9 -> 1. Although this process is somewhat easy, it doesn't respect the hierarchy of the tree, only the depth of the nodes. … simple shooting house plansWebThis C Program constructs binary search tree and perform deletion, inorder traversal on it. Here is source code of the C Program to construct a binary search tree and perform deletion, inorder traversal on it. The C program is successfully compiled and run on a Linux system. The program output is also shown below. /*. raychem heat shrink breakout bootWebConstruct a Binary Search Tree (BST) using the data provided in shaded row and name it “BST-1”. 50 45 65 60 75 90 15 35 70 45 55 40 20 80 95 85 25 50 74 5 Provide answers to the following considering your constructed BST-1: Write a C++ code for the in-order traversal of BST-1. ... Write a C++ code for the in-order traversal of BST-1. Also ... raychem heat shrink sleeveWebJun 24, 2024 · The inorder traversal of a binary search tree involves visiting each of the nodes in the tree in the order (Left, Root, Right). An example of Inorder traversal of a binary tree is as follows. A binary tree is given as follows. Inorder Traversal is: 1 4 5 6 8. The program to perform in-order recursive traversal is given as follows. Example. Live ... raychem heat shrink butt splicesWebFor a given postorder and inorder traversal of a Binary Tree of type integer stored in an array/list, create the binary tree using the given two arrays/lists. You just need to construct the tree and return the root. raychem h908 testing